Second placed Rams return to National One action

Second-placed Rams return to National One action on Saturday, 2.30pm when they travel to Sale FC.

Seb Reynolds’ side received a double boost before Christmas, firstly overcoming Esher 31-3 in front of a second straight home four-figure crowd.

Victory ended a three-match losing streak against the other sides in the top four, and with Rosslyn Park torpedoing table-topping Richmond’s unbeaten start to the campaign the following day, Rams are back to within a point of the summit.

The Sonning outfit put in one of their best performances of the season in beating Sale 33-0 at Old Bath Road back in September, a result which snapped a run of six defeats in a row to The Dogs.

The Manchester men currently sit 10th in the standings, having flirted with relegation last term following two strong campaigns in which they fought tooth and nail for the title.

They remain a strong team with former Premiership players including Fergus Mulchrone and Tom Brady, while three loan players from Sale Sharks were also included in England Under 20s squad for next month’s Six Nations.
